The total cross-sectional area of the load-bearing calcified portion of the two forearm bones (radius and ulna) is approximately 2.20 cm2 . During a car crash, the passenger attempts to brace himself with his hand such that his forearm is perpendicular to the dashboard. His forearm is slammed against the dashboard, hand first. The arm comes to rest from an initial speed of 80.0 km/h in 4.90 ms. If the arm has an effective mass of 3.00 kg, what is the compressional stress that the arm withstands during the crash?
